Salam & Hi guys.

I have been driving family inherited cars for 13 years already, where I think most men would already have changed their car 2-3 times already. My intention was to save hard earn money to own prime landed property & marry, all which I already did. Since my mortgage & other living expenses costs me a bomb, I limit my budget to RM500 (7 years loan) to pay monthly on a decent C-segment sedan car which is not that old. Persona is my only choice. Therefore after shopping for few second hand Personas, I am spoilt with three choices:

1. M-Line Auto Blueberry Tea

Price: RM39,500 OTR
Year: 2009
Mileage: 30k
Condition: tip-top, new car smell
Previous owner: 50y.o+ female UTM KL lecturer, travel from Keramat to Semarak only

PRO: Tip top condition, got all Proton Edar service records
CONS: No ABS, dual airbags. sad.gif

2. H-Line Blueberry Tea (iafm)

Price: RM40,500 OTR
Year: 2008
Mileage: 50k
Condition: acceptable
Previous owner: Unknown

PRO: got IAFM, ABS, dual airbags
CON: looks dirty, no service records

3. H-Line Black with new Bodykits

Price: RM39,800 OTR
Year: 2008
Mileage: 45k
Condition: steeting vibrate when aircon compressor runs (engine mount problem?), flimsy air con vent plastics & door lining not that solid anymore
Previous owner: female artist from Astro Chinese channel (Name starts with N, cant remember)

PRO: new Michelin Energy MX tires, ABS, dual airbags, new bodykits,
CON: No IAFM, no service records


Your advice is appreciated. rclxms.gif
